Which IKEA wardrobe is best for a small room?
PAX system for custom layouts
- PAX frames start at just 50 cm wide (IKEA Ireland (official product specs)), making them the tightest fit for narrow alcoves or beside a bed.
- Choose sliding doors in 150 cm or 200 cm widths to avoid door swing hitting furniture (IKEA Ireland door measurements).
Narrow depth hallway wardrobes
- The 35 cm depth suits tight hallways or alcoves — enough for coats and shoes, not bulkier items (IKEA Ireland product specifications).
- Wall-mounted or standing, these units keep circulation space open.
Fitted wardrobes for odd spaces
- IKEA’s PLATSA system (sizes including 160 x 57 x 181 cm and 220 x 57 x 181 cm) adapts to irregular shaped rooms better than standard freestanding units (IKEA Ireland wardrobe listings).
- Fixed dimensions mean less customisation than PAX, but easier installation for first-timers.
The implication: for Irish homes where space is measured in centimetres, PAX with sliding doors gives the most adaptable fit — you’re not locked into a one-size-fits-all frame.
How do I design an IKEA PAX wardrobe?
- Choose the frame size: Measure your space from floor to ceiling and wall to wall before touching any design tool (IKEA Ireland design guide). Height options: 201 cm for standard ceilings, 236 cm if you need full-height storage.
- Select interior fittings: Shelves, drawers, and hanging rails turn the frame into a wardrobe that matches your clothes, not a generic cube. IKEA’s PAX planner tool (online) lets you drag and drop interior components before you commit.
- Pick doors and handles: Hinged doors come in 25 cm or 50 cm widths; sliding doors in 150 cm or 200 cm (IKEA Ireland door measurements). Allow 4 cm extra height clearance if assembling the frame upright, 10 cm if building on the floor (IKEA Ireland design guide).
The takeaway: careful planning with the PAX planner saves time and avoids unnecessary purchases.

What are the dimensions of IKEA wardrobes for small bedrooms?
Width options from 50 cm to 100 cm
- Smallest PAX frame: 50 x 58 x 201 cm (IKEA Ireland product specifications).
- Placing two 50 cm frames side by side gives a 100 cm wide wardrobe with less wasted space than one 100 cm + filler.
Depth 58 cm for standard, 35 cm for hallway
- Standard 58 cm depth accommodates hangers for shirts and jackets; use 35 cm for coats and shoes only.
- 58 cm frames need about 80 cm of total corridor space if you add door swing.
Height 201 cm for most frames
- 201 cm is enough for double hanging or long dresses.
- 236 cm height available but requires a taller room — check your ceiling height first.
What this means: a 50 cm wide, 201 cm tall PAX frame fits into the narrowest bedroom corners. The real space challenge is depth, not width — sliding doors solve the swing problem, but the frame depth still sets your minimum corridor.
Are JYSK wardrobes comparable to IKEA wardrobes?
Price comparison
- JYSK wardrobes often appear cheaper upfront, but IKEA PAX offers far more modular parts that extend the system.
- Price per unit of storage: PAX usually wins on customisation, JYSK on basic flat-pack simplicity.
Customisation options
- IKEA PAX: hundreds of component combinations, three door styles (hinged, sliding, mirrored).
- JYSK: fewer door choices, mainly hinged — limited config for small rooms.
Assembly and warranty
- IKEA is known for long-term repairability, with spare parts available for years (IKEA Ireland product specifications).
- JYSK offers a shorter warranty period — check terms before buying.
For an Irish buyer needing a custom small-room fit, IKEA’s modularity beats JYSK’s price advantage. If you just need a simple, cheap wardrobe for a spare room, JYSK may be enough — but don’t expect to adapt it later.
The verdict: IKEA’s modularity gives it the edge for small spaces.
Specifications overview
Five IKEA wardrobe models, each suited to different room constraints — from the ultra-compact GURSKEN to the standard PAX frame.
| Model | Width | Depth | Height | Best for |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| GURSKEN | 49 cm | 55 cm | 186 cm | Tight alcoves or corner gaps |
| GODISHUS | 60 cm | 51 cm | 178 cm | Small rooms with limited height |
| SMÅGÖRA | 80 cm | 50 cm | 187 cm | Narrow but tall spaces |
| KLEPPSTAD | 117 cm | 55 cm | 176 cm | Wider spaces with lower ceiling |
| PAX (smallest frame) | 50 cm | 58 cm | 201 cm | Custom interior configurations |
The catch: tighter dimensions often mean less hanging space — KLEPPSTAD at 117 cm wide gives more rail length than two 50 cm PAX frames, but PAX lets you mix shelves and drawers in ways KLEPPSTAD can’t.

Frequently asked questions
How do I clean and maintain an IKEA wardrobe?
Wipe surfaces with a damp cloth and mild detergent. Avoid abrasive cleaners that could damage the foil finish. Check hinge and slider tracks annually for dust build-up.
Can I paint or modify IKEA wardrobe doors?
IKEA advises against painting standard foil doors — the surface may not hold paint evenly. For a custom look, consider replacing doors with a different style rather than refinishing.
What is the maximum height of a PAX wardrobe frame?
The maximum standard height is 236 cm. For ceilings higher than that, you would need custom joinery — PAX systems top out at 236 cm as supplied.
Do IKEA wardrobes come with a 10-year guarantee?
IKEA offers a 10-year guarantee on PAX frames and most wardrobe components, covering manufacturing defects (IKEA Ireland product specifications).
How do I install sliding doors on an IKEA PAX frame?
Sliding door tracks attach to the top and bottom of the PAX frame. The doors slot into the tracks — no floor anchoring required. Allow the clearance heights (4 cm upright, 10 cm floor assembly) before starting.
